Question 684: To ask the Minister for Education and Science if he will provide a school bus service for pupils travelling from Palmerstown, Dublin 20 to a school (details supplied) in County Dublin;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[22684/09]

Photo of Seán HaugheySeán Haughey (Dublin North Central, Fianna Fail)
Link to this: Individually | In context

Under the terms of my Department's Primary School Transport Scheme, pupils who reside 3.2 kilometres or more from, and are attending, their nearest suitable national school as determined by my Department, are eligible for free school transport. The parents of the pupils living in the area referred to by the Deputy should liaise with their local Bus Éireann office in order to determine eligibility for school transport.
